What will you do?
Analyze marketing data and business unit requirements to support buyer/planners in developing inventory plans based on historical demand, actual orders and sales forecast to optimize service, working capital and costs
Partner with manufacturing, procurement and distribution teams across all value streams to ensure supply is available to meet demand requirements within the planning horizon using multiple ERP systems
Monitor and prevent service spare part backorders. Monitor and track inventory levels and reconcile inventory variances using all available resources to identify root causes and supply possible solutions
Create inventory plan based on input from demand planning and commercial functions (including new product introductions and end-of-life products)
Identify possible future capacity constraints and bottlenecks in the supply base
Improve and upgrade material planning systems and reporting.
Understand and highlight capacity constraints and work collaboratively with teams on resolution across multiple global regions
